Abstract

This study aims to calculate the energy lost due to the handling of prepaid kWh meter disturbances in household tariffs. Non-technical losses are influenced by networks in homes and buildings that do not meet PLN specifications, causing power losses. This can be detrimental to PLN. Losses have become one of the specific parameters that PT PLN (Persero) always pays attention to. The higher the loss value, the lower the system efficiency. Therefore, various efforts must be made to reduce the loss value to achieve good efficiency, ensuring customer satisfaction and safeguarding PT PLN's revenue lost due to losses. The research results indicate that the kWh lost due to the handling of prepaid kWh meter malfunctions through direct connection over 30 days amounts to 312,971.2 kWh. The total energy loss, when converted into rupiah, amounts to Rp. 254,103,331. Losses due to prepaid kWh meter malfunctions accounted for 0.18% of the 1.19% non-technical losses in the first semester. Monitoring the turnover of spare prepaid kWh meter materials in malfunctioning units and monitoring unusable materials is one way to minimize non-technical energy losses due to malfunctions in prepaid meters without direct connection..
